Subject: Re: NETGEAR DG834G SPECIAL FEATURES


Dear Sir,

But in order to have access to setup.cgi you need to bypass the .htaccess
protection.
I've tried it on my DG834G and it requires me to enter the .htaccess
password.

Subject: NETGEAR DG834G SPECIAL FEATURES


>
>
> By opening http://192.168.0.1/setup.cgi?todo=debug you enable the router's
debug mode.Then you just telnet at 192.168.0.1 at port 23 and then you have
a root shell.
>
> Also i found that if you just telnet to 192.168.0.1 2602 you will get a
prompt from the service ZEBRA that is running on the router.By giving
"zebra" as password *which is the default password* you got also a root
shell.
